Transaction ef282793108f35f96eca07580b92ca5e51b472f366a2f372fcce4a0bf34ccd53
1 Input
2 Outputs
- ef282793108f35f96eca07580b92ca5e51b472f366a2f372fcce4a0bf34ccd53:0
- ef282793108f35f96eca07580b92ca5e51b472f366a2f372fcce4a0bf34ccd53:1
value 54313676
address 1KLaKjy7Nvq6KtRxmnwy1gybSKPbPD2aSW
value 65577600
address 3G3RvLYCX2w2sA7BexquNeff6o4NNyJq5z